Trailer movements
In the context of domestic logistics, trailer movements represent the physical execution of moving containers and bulk goods over the road. While the “container” is the vessel, the “trailer” (or chassis) is the specialized vehicle that allows it to travel legally and safely on highways.

1. Types of Trailer Movements
Not all trailer movements are the same. They are classified by the equipment used and the nature of the cargo:
Skeletal Trailer (Chassis) Movements: These are lightweight frames specifically designed for ISO containers. They use “twist locks” to secure 20ft or 40ft containers. JBL Logistics utilizes these for rapid port-to-warehouse shuttles.
Flatbed Trailer Movements: Used for oversized domestic cargo or containers that need to be loaded/unloaded from the side. These are versatile for moving heavy machinery or construction materials.
Side-Loader Movements: High-end trailers equipped with hydraulic cranes that can lift a container onto or off the ground without needing a separate crane. This is vital for delivering to sites that lack heavy loading infrastructure.
Low-Boy/Semi-Trailer Movements: Specialized for tall or heavy-duty project cargo, ensuring the load stays within legal height clearances on domestic highways.

3. Operational Flow of a Trailer Move
A typical domestic trailer movement managed by a professional firm involves several distinct steps:
Gate-In/Gate-Out: The trailer is inspected at the terminal or warehouse gate for safety and documentation.
The “Hook-Up”: A tractor unit (truck) connects to the trailer. Professional drivers ensure the air-brake lines and electrical couplings are secure.
In-Transit Monitoring: The move is tracked for “dwell time” (idle time) and “transit time” (TAT).
Drop-and-Hook: To save time, a driver may “drop” a loaded trailer at a customer site and immediately “hook” an empty or pre-loaded one, keeping the engine moving and reducing wait times.
